China's election to the UN Human Rights Council was recognition of the progress the country has made in enhancing human rights protection in recent years.

At the 68th session of the UN General Assembly on Tuesday, China was elected along with 13 other new members to the 47-member UN human rights body for a three-year term from 2014 to 2016.

As a country committed to promoting human rights both at home and in the world arena, China has pledged it will participate fully in the activities of the council and play a constructive role in promoting dialogue and cooperation and opposing pressure and confrontation, so as to contribute to the sound development of international human rights.
